dear friends, namaste! i recently read half of the book Career Dharma, by Urmila Edith Best and Ruchira S Datta.

They present a holistic approach to discovering one's purpose and aligning with a fulfilling career that contributes to personal and societal well-being. Grounded in Vedic wisdom and spiritual understanding, Career Dharma encourages individuals to explore their unique aptitudes, inclinations, and values in the context of their life’s work.

For me personally applying these principles in a residential school setting for children aged 8 to 17 offers a transformative opportunity to integrate vocational exploration with personal growth, moral development, and academic education.

Currently (20th Feb 2024) having -
Students: 40
Teachers: 8
Cows: 10
Land: 5.5 acres

Essential aspects of education and training:
1. Krishna conscious training -
morning program, bhakti shastri, Vaishnava sadachara, deity worship, yajna, preaching etc.
2. Veda and varnashiksha -
Teaching and training (according to inclination, capacity and talent) from amongst 14 books of Vedic knowledge and 64 arts
3. Training in life skills:
basic farming and goseva, martial arts, cooking, communication, leadership, yoga, music, finance management, swimming, taalim, budgeting etc.
5. Making them compatible to and capable of responding to societal challenges: dealing with media, politics, violence, peer pressure, addictions etc.
6. Academic training- academic subjects

श्रीनारद उवाच
ब्रह्मचारी गुरुकुले वसन्दान्तो गुरोर्हितम् ।
आचरन्दासवन्नीचो गुरौ सुद‍ृढसौहृद: ॥ १ ॥
śrī-nārada uvāca
brahmacārī gurukule
vasan dānto guror hitam
ācaran dāsavan nīco
gurau sudṛḍha-sauhṛdaḥ

Nārada Muni said: A student should practice completely controlling his senses. He should be submissive and should have an attitude of firm friendship for the spiritual master. With a great vow, the brahmacārī should live at the gurukula, only for the benefit of the guru.

Fifteen Principles of the Gurukula System by HG Bhurijana Dãsa

1. Šrila Prabhupãda established the gurukula system as the basic educational system of his society.

2. Gurukula teachers should be serious about studying Srlla Prabhupãda’s books and developing brãhminical qualities.

3. Each student must have a deep, affectionate relationship with at least one teacher.

4. All adults that intimately associate with gurukula students must be serious, mature devotees.

5. Gurukula children should engage in the basic processes of Krsna conscious sãdhana along with the adults.

6. The general atmosphere within the school should be loving. Following the regular activities should, however, be forced if necessary. Affection should not be an excuse for leniency.

7. Through training, students can develop the strong character necessary to make great advancement in spiritual life.

8. Gurukula students should learn to study Šrila Prabhupãda’s books.

9. The children should both hear the philosophy of Krsna consciousness and engage in practical devotional service.

10. “Without preaching, the whole institution becomes rubbish.” The children should go out into the world and preach.

11. During their gurukula years, most students study academics as their basic service to Krsna. Although different students have different academic abilities, each should have a successful learning experience in progressing to his capacity.

12. The children should always be engaged in diverse Krsna conscious activities.

13. Gurukula children should be encouraged to set good examples.

14. Male students should learn the value of keeping celibate in thought, word, and deed, and female students should learn the value of chastity.

15. As they mature, students should be trained in a vocation that suits their natures and allows them to serve in Lord Caitanya’s sañkirtana movement.
